Chelsea Handed £37m Blow With Outcast ‘Destined’ For Stamford Bridge Return

Monaco will not take up their option to sign Chelsea midfielder Tiemoue Bakayoko on a permanent basis, according to Goal Italy.

The Frenchman joined the Ligue One side on a season-long loan last summer, with a purchase clause set at €42.5m (£37m), but Goal claim the player is now “destined” to return to Stamford Bridge.

With the French League have ended prematurely, there are now serious financial implications for clubs like Monaco, who have finished ninth and won’t be participating in European competitions next season.

Bakayoko is also said to be on Paris Saint-Germain’s radar but it is believed that they don’t see the 25-year-old as a priority signing this summer.

It means, he will almost certainly be back in England soon. Another loan deal cannot be ruled but FIFA’s new regulations limiting loans for those over the age of 22 may force Chelsea into selling up instead.

As of next season, only eight senior players will be allowed out on loan. The Blues currently have 28 away on temporary assignments.
